Granite is an igneous rock composed primarily of quartz, feldspar, and mica, giving it a distinctive speckled appearance. Known for its robustness, granite can withstand extreme weather conditions, making it an ideal building material. Its natural resistance to heat and scratches adds to its appeal in both interior and exterior applications.
The aesthetic versatility of granite also plays a crucial role in its popularity. Available in a wide array of colors and patterns, granite can complement various architectural styles, from rustic to contemporary. This unique combination of beauty and brawn makes it a favored choice among architects and builders for impressive structures crafted from granite.
No discussion about granite structures would be complete without mentioning the Great Pyramid of Giza in Egypt. Constructed around 2580–2560 BC, this monumental tomb for the Pharaoh Khufu stands as one of the Seven Wonders of the Ancient World. The pyramid was originally covered in smooth, white Tura limestone, but the inner chambers were built using massive granite blocks quarried from Aswan, located over 800 kilometers away. The precision with which these stones were cut and placed showcases the advanced engineering skills of ancient Egyptians, making it one of the most impressive structures crafted from granite in history.
Another remarkable granite structure is the Temple of Karnak, also in Egypt. This vast complex is dedicated to the worship of the god Amun-Ra and features numerous temples, chapels, and pylons. The Hypostyle Hall, with its 134 massive granite columns, is particularly noteworthy. Each column stands at over 10 meters tall and is adorned with intricate hieroglyphics and carvings that tell stories of the Pharaohs and their gods. This temple not only serves as a place of worship but also as an archaeological treasure, offering insight into the beliefs and artistry of ancient Egyptian civilization.

In the heart of Washington, D.C., the National World War II Memorial stands as a tribute to the bravery and sacrifice of those who served during the Second World War. Constructed between 2001 and 2004, the memorial features 58,000 granite stars, each representing a life lost during the war. The use of granite gives the memorial a solemn yet majestic quality, inviting visitors to reflect on the sacrifices made by countless individuals. The design seamlessly blends granite with water features, creating a serene atmosphere for remembrance.

Creating impressive structures crafted from granite involves a meticulous process. First, granite is extracted from quarries in large blocks. These blocks are then transported to fabrication facilities, where they are cut, shaped, and polished to achieve the desired finish. Modern technology, such as waterjet cutting and CNC machining, has significantly improved the precision and efficiency of this process.
The granite is then transported to the construction site, where skilled craftsmen assemble the pieces. Due to its weight, special equipment is often required to handle the transportation and installation of granite components. The result is a stunning, enduring structure that stands the test of time.
Choosing granite for construction offers several advantages. Its durability ensures that structures remain intact for generations, reducing the need for frequent repairs or replacements. Additionally, granite’s natural beauty adds a touch of elegance and sophistication to any building.
Furthermore, granite is environmentally friendly. It is a natural stone that can be sourced locally, minimizing transportation emissions. Its longevity also contributes to sustainability, as fewer materials need to be mined and processed over time.
